Weeping Tile Repair in Birmingham, AL
Weeping tile repair services focus on maintaining the integrity of a property's drainage system, which is essential for preventing water from seeping into basements and crawl spaces. This service typically involves inspecting, repairing, or replacing the underground drainage pipes that direct excess water away from the foundation. Property owners often seek these services when experiencing signs of water intrusion, such as damp walls, mold growth, or pooling water around the foundation, especially after heavy rains or during seasonal changes.
Before requesting weeping tile repair,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the work involved, including whether the existing drainage system needs a full replacement or just repairs to specific sections. It’s also important to consider the accessibility of the drainage system, the potential for excavation, and any related foundation issues that may need addressing. Proper assessment can help ensure that the drainage system functions effectively, reducing the risk of water damage and protecting the property's structural stability.

Weeping Tile Repair Questions
What is weeping tile repair? It involves fixing or replacing the drainage system installed around a foundation to prevent water from seeping into the basement.
When is weeping tile repair needed? Repairs are typically needed if there are signs of basement leaks, persistent dampness, or water pooling near the foundation.
What are common issues with weeping tiles? Common problems include blockages, crushed pipes, or disconnections that hinder proper drainage.
How does weeping tile repair protect a property? Proper repair ensures effective water management around the foundation, reducing the risk of water damage and structural issues.
